A few members of the United Methodist Church of Floral Park founded Theatre Box in 1980, as a means of offering fellowship and entertainment for both the parishioners and the community. Since that time it has grown to become a True Community Theatre group with members coming from as far away as Brooklyn and Babylon.

 

Theatre Box has produced a wide array of shows including musicals like Fiddler on the Roof, Grease, South Pacific, and Anything Goes To Dramas, “Twelve” Angry Men and Steel Magnolias. Theatre Box has also done some fine comedies such as Rumors, The Odd Couple, and Don’t Drink the Water.

 

November 2008, Chuck O'Hara a seasoned member of Theatre Box, produced and starred in "Miracle on 34th Street". The attendance for these shows were recordbreaking.   June of 2009 Theatre Box presented "Oliver" and once again had a wonderful show featuring a large cast of children. And on August 6th, 7th, 8th, and 9th of 2009 Theatre Box performed "The Sunshine Boys".

 

Recent productions include “Born Yesterday”, “Murder on the Nile”, “The Dining Room”, and “By Any Other Name” the first original Theatre Box production written by long time member Claudia Wilson.

 

Theatre Box donates a large percentage of the profits to the church while only maintaining an operating budget for the next production.
